Quick capacity note before Thursday's sync: the Medbell reminder job is creeping up on its window. We're now sending ~38k SMS reminders nightly for the Fernvale clinic group, and the batch finishes around 04:40 — uncomfortably close to the 05:00 cutoff when the gateway rate-limits us. Doubling workers helped in staging but hammered the provider, so I'd rather tune batch size and backoff than add machines. Nothing urgent, but let's agree on numbers before the Oakmere clinics onboard next month. Here's what I'm proposing we ship.

constants for yagaf-taweg:
WEIGHTS = {
    "belael": 881,
    "pelael": 167,
    "ulaix": 116,
}

Hi night crew — quick note from the front desk at Pellister House. Over the holiday break the main doors will be locked from 18:00 instead of 22:00, and the desk won't be staffed at all between the 24th and the 2nd. You can still get in via the courtyard entrance, but the reception side will be dark, so bring a torch for the first stretch of corridor. The courtyard keypad takes the seasonal code, which is below.

door code, tajof-kageg: bdg-QVDCE-3

## Changelog — Deploybot key rotation (v3.8.2)

This release rotates the signing key used by Deploybot, our chat assistant that posts deploy status into team channels. The previous key reached its scheduled expiry; no compromise is suspected. All webhook payloads signed after this release use the new key, and the old one is rejected after a 72-hour grace window. Release managers should update their verification config before the window closes. The new signing key is published below.

deploy key for kagup-bawig: bky9_ZMq28eTw9

Ticket: Memory leak in the Glimmerbox image cache. Plugins that register custom decoders can trigger unbounded growth: decoded bitmaps are retained by the eviction map even after the plugin releases them. Proposed fix switches the cache to weak references for plugin-owned entries and adds a teardown hook to the plugin API. This changes the documented contract, so external plugin authors should review the linked RFC. Sign-off is required from the person named below.

account owner for hahig-fahag: Pelael Istax Novys